Power Entry Modules for PCB mounting

SCHURTER's new power entry module series DD21 and DD22 have been designed especially for PCB mounting. The DD21 product is equipped with multiple functions including appliance connector, switching and fusing, while the DD22 series adds either standard or medical filter. Besides their maximum functionality, the compactness of these products also makes them ideally suited for use in equipment with low headroom. Particularly in the IT and telecom infrastructures, where equipment is continually downsized, these unique new products can help in solving space problems.
The 2-pole switch – dimensioned for inrush current peaks of 100A capacitive for 3ms – is available in either an illuminated or non-illuminated arrangement. The series can be equipped with 1- or 2-pole fuse holders for 5x20 fuse-links. The DD21 is rated for currents at 8 and 10A; the DD22 series for 1, 2, 4, 6, 8, 10 A.

The power entry modules fulfill IEC/EN 60950 requirements, and are ENEC and UL/CSA approved up to 10A 250VAC 50Hz and 8A 125/250VAC 60Hz respectively. On request we can offer special configurations such as protection class II arrangements or filters with special X1 capacitors for increased dielectric strength.

Mounting takes place using M3 or self-tapping screws onto a PCB or on the rear of the housing with M3 screws.
